Christian E. Peterson is a Professor in the Department of Anthropology at the University of Hawaii at Manoa. His research focuses on early complex societies, particularly the dynamics of social inequality and complexity in Neolithic China and Early Iron Age Southern Africa. He co-directs multi-scalar field projects in the Western Liao River Valley and Kruger National Park, and leads the Chiefdoms Datasets Project for cross-regional comparative analysis.
- PhD, University of Pittsburgh (2006)
- MA, University of Pittsburgh (2005)
- BA, University of Toronto (1999)
Peterson’s work employs quantitative methods, spatial analysis, and agent-based modeling to study settlement distribution, household archaeology, and demography. He investigates how inequality shapes societal growth and decline, with fieldwork in Hongshan ceremonial sites and Early Iron Age communities.
Recent publications highlight his NSF-funded research on trade routes, social complexity, and global comparisons of chiefdoms. Collaborators include institutions in South Africa, China, and the U.S. His teaching includes courses on decolonizing anthropology, quantitative archaeology, and field techniques.
